Gen McKenzie, who is in Pakistan since September 7, met Gen Bajwa along with his delegation. During the meeting, the chief of army staff and the US CENTCOM commander discussed ‘geo-strategic environment and regional security including Afghanistan and Kashmir situation’, the military’s media wing said.
Earlier upon his arrival in Pakistan last week, Gen McKenzie along with his 17-member delegation had visited the Tarbela Dam, touring the various components of the project, including the main dam, spillways, reservoir, and the powerhouse. The US delegation had observed that the recent US grant worth $41 million would extend the useful life of the Tarbela powerhouse by 15-20 years and restore 148 megawatts (MW) of power generation capacity.
